The number of output drivers ON and conducting (m) may
be from 1 to n. (i.e., For all 8 output drivers conducting, m = n
= 8.) Maximum temperature, dissipation and current ratings
must be observed. The drain current vs case temperature
may be plotted for any value of m from 1 to 8, provided drain
currents remain equal.
The curve of Figure 5 illustrates the boundary limits for tem-
perature and dissipation. Figure 6 shows the maximum cur-
rent for all 8 outputs ON with equal current plotted versus
Case Temperature, TC. Boundary conditions relate to the
Absolute Maximum Ratings as defined in the data sheet.
